Abstract: In this paper, we present new structures and results on the set MD of mean functions on a given symmetric domain D of mathbbR2. First, we construct on MD a structure of abelian group in which the neutral element is simply the {it Arithmetic} mean; then we study some symmetries in that group. Next, we construct on MD a structure of metric space under which MD is nothing else the closed ball with center the {it Arithmetic} mean and radius 1/2. We show in particular that the {it Geometric} and {it Harmonic} means lie in the border of MD. Finally, we give two important theorems generalizing the construction of the AGM mean. Roughly speaking, those theorems show that for any two given means M1 and M2, which satisfy some regular conditions, there exists a unique mean M satisfying the functional equation: M(M1,M2)=M.
